How Mobile Notifications Influence Player Behavior

Key Insights

Quick Answer:
Mobile notifications create urgency and convenience that encourage short, frequent play sessions.

Biggest Influence:
Timing, not message content.

Common Mistake:
Assuming notifications are neutral reminders.

Pro Tip:
If a notification makes you feel rushed, pause before opening the app.

Why Notifications Are So Powerful on Mobile

Phones are personal devices.

Notifications:

  • Appear instantly
  • Interrupt attention
  • Demand quick decisions

This makes them harder to ignore than emails or ads.

Timing Matters More Than Messaging

Most notifications are effective because of when they arrive.

They often appear:

  • During breaks
  • Late at night
  • When users are idle

Perfect timing increases engagement even with simple messages.

Notifications Create A Sense Of Urgency

Phrases like:

  • “Limited time”
  • “Ending soon”
  • “Available now”

Push players to act quickly instead of thinking carefully.

How Notifications Trigger Short Sessions

Many sessions begin with:

  • A quick tap
  • A fast check
  • “Just one spin”

Notifications don’t aim for long play. They aim for return visits.

The Habit Loop Effect

Notifications support habit formation.

The loop:

  1. Notification appears
  2. Player opens app
  3. Quick action happens
  4. App feels rewarding

Repeated loops make engagement automatic.

Why Notifications Feel Harder To Ignore

Unlike ads:

  • Notifications feel personal
  • They come from trusted apps
  • They interrupt real-world tasks

This increases compliance without conscious choice.

Bonus Notifications vs System Notifications

Casino notifications may promote:

  • Bonuses
  • Free spins
  • Events

System notifications:

  • Confirm logins
  • Verify actions
  • Warn of security issues

Knowing the difference helps avoid impulse clicks.

How Notifications Affect Spending Awareness

Notifications restart sessions.

This can:

  • Fragment play
  • Hide total time spent
  • Make spending feel smaller

Short bursts feel harmless, but add up quickly.

Notifications And Emotional Play

Notifications can arrive when emotions are high.

Examples:

  • After a sports loss
  • Late at night
  • During boredom

This timing can amplify impulsive decisions.

Why Disabling Notifications Feels Difficult

Players worry about:

  • Missing bonuses
  • Losing opportunities
  • Falling behind

But fewer notifications often improve control.

Smarter Ways To Manage Casino Notifications

Helpful options include:

  • Turning off promotional alerts
  • Allowing security notifications only
  • Scheduling quiet hours
  • Reviewing notifications weekly

Control doesn’t require full removal.

Using Notifications Intentionally

Notifications work best when:

  • You choose when to engage
  • Sessions are planned
  • Alerts support awareness, not pressure

The goal is balance, not avoidance.

FAQs About Mobile Notifications

Do Notifications Change Game Odds?

No. They only influence behavior.

Are Notifications Required To Play?

No. They’re optional.

Should I Disable All Notifications?

Not necessarily. Keep security alerts on.

Why Do Casinos Use So Many Notifications?

Because they’re effective at driving engagement.
